I Made Hot Chocolate
I made hot chocolate for my family. It is pretty easy, and you can make it fast. It tastes just like the hot chocolate in coffee shops. It turned a bit thick, but it was ok, I ate it all.
What you need for this hot chocolate recipe (I followed this recipe, but omitted salt)
1 tablespoon of corn flour
two tablespoons cocoa powder
two tablespoon sugar (You can omit sugar)
A pinch of salt (if you want, you can omit this as well)
A pinch of vanilla
50 grams of dark chocolate
Two glasses of milk
1 tablespoon of cream
You mix corn flour, cocoa powder, sugar, vanilla and salt (if you want to add, I didn't)
I used this glasses for milk. Two glasses is about 400 grams.
So, you add two glasses of milk to your mixture and stir for about 5 minutes or less on the stove.
Then, you add the chocolates and cream and stir.
There you have it.
